A relapse is hard, but the good news is it has learned you some stuff.
I had a relapse after 5 years of sober time.
I thought I was cured and could drink in moderation again. That went well for a few weeks and then the amound of drinks went more. The winewitch was back in my head and never stops talking :flushed:
So I came here for help and quit again. Sober for 4,5 year now with the help of this app and the people in it.

This is the first and most important thing we both learned:
:arrow_down::arrow_down::arrow_down:
we can’t have just one, we are never “cured”

Another good news is:
You know what works for you!!
You did it before for 1 whole year so you can do that again. You know what you have to do ore do not, just do it. Give it your all :facepunch:

Glad you came back. You certainly have support here. Earlier today I made a primitive drawing of my Sober Wheel with 5 spokes on it. I suck at drawing so I’m glad my son just agreed to make me a better version. He is a fine artist,actually earns a living at it. Anyway I share this with you @Eva19 .You can do this if I can. ODAAT.

I know I know. The spikes are Language of the Heart, my AA home group, Refuge Recovery which is Buddhist based recovery, do it virtually 3x/week and live one night/week,Sober Time,Al-Anon and a meeting that came to be organically,Saturday morning meet with 5 other AA guys for coffee and accountability. I dubbed it New Tradition. That combo works for me . 361 days clean. Wish you the best.
